Destiny 3 Petition Surpasses Marathon Player Count as Bungie Shifts Focus
GAMES

Bungie faces growing pressure from fans to develop Destiny 3, as a petition urging Sony to greenlight the project has surpassed 170,000 signatures. The campaign aims to save the franchise amid reports that the studio is shifting its focus away from the series. Insider Gaming reported that the petition's signature count already exceeds Marathon's peak player count, which stands at an estimated 130,000 to 150,000 users.

Fan campaign urges Sony to approve sequel amid shifting studio priorities and financial losses

Destiny 2 reportedly no longer receives updates as Bungie prioritizes resource allocation for its new title, Marathon. The studio recently announced layoffs and reported a $765 million loss, which has decreased its valuation as a subsidiary of Sony. These financial challenges make it unlikely that the publisher will invest in a new Destiny installment anytime soon.

Fan speculation suggests that Bungie is moving on to prioritize the furtherment of Marathon instead, despite underwhelming reception for the project. The petition's rapid growth reflects community frustration over the franchise's current trajectory and the studio's strategic decisions.

The surge in signatures highlights strong player demand for a new entry in the series, even as corporate realities constrain development plans. Bungie has not confirmed any official timeline or commitment to Destiny 3.
